Had my 2016 Kadjar, registered at end of January, in for a service today. I know it is a little early for a service but the media unit (rlink) was being replaced so killed two birds with one stone.

Anyway I got a call from the dealer telling me my rear brake pads are 90% worn and require replacing. The car is 11 months old and has 21,000 km on the clock. Majority of my driving is on motorways so braking is at a minimum for most journeys.

The front are 30% worn. The dealer provided me with a video of the service and this shows them worn. Screenshots attached from the video of front & rear brake pads.It doesn't seem correct that they are worn this much. Has anyone else had this issue with their brake pads? This seems to me to be very very quick to wear which makes me think it is an issue with the car. Something along the lines of the pad rubbing as I drive.

FRENCH CAR MANUFACTURER Renault has recalled more than 27,000 vehicles after discovering a fault with the braking system installed in some of its cars.

The recall notice relates to the Renault Captur model with a fault being discovered that could potentially affect the efficiency of the mini-SUV model.Cars produced in the UK and Ireland are affected, with around 1,400 of the models produce in Ireland between January 2013 and November 2014.It has been discovered that wheel arch liners had been positioned incorrectly, causing them to rub against the brake nose in the car.The vehicle has been produced since 2013 and won the ‘What Car? Best small SUV Less than £16,000′ in 2014.A spokesperson from Renault was quoted as saying that the fault is “not a ‘stop driving your car immediately’ issue” and that prior to any problems emerging “drivers would be alerted to the problem by a warning light on the dashboard”.

The Kadjar has Nissan Qasqai brakes, the Catptur most certainly does not.
My Kadjar has replaced rear pads also, but at approx. 30000 km. This in better than for some, but not good enough.

Kadjar recently had its first service, 8500 miles. Was informed it needed new rear discs and pads! The warranty states that 'friction materials' are not covered but I argued that steel discs are not friction material and pad damage is 'consequential' due to faulty discs. They eventually replaced the lot, saving me about five hundred quid, under warranty. Are these items gold plated?
